validate method
Future<ValidationResult?>
validate(
- BuildContext context,
- String? value,
- FormValidationMode state
override
Implementation
@override
Future<ValidationResult?> validate(
BuildContext context, String? value, FormValidationMode state) async {
if (value == null) {
return null;
}
if (!pattern.hasMatch(value)) {
return InvalidResult(message ??
Localizations.of(context, ShadcnLocalizations).invalidValue);
}
return null;
}